在嵌入式Linux开发中,Busybox是一个非常流行的工具箱,它集成了一系列的Unix工具,包括sh、ls、cat、cp等,可以替代大部分的GNU Coreutils和其他常用工具。本文将介绍如何在Linux系统中安装Busybox。
1.下载Busybox源码
首先,我们需要从Busybox官网()下载最新版本的源码包。在本文编写时,最新版本为1.34.1。
2.解压源码包
下载完成后,我们将源码包解压到指定目录。例如:
tar -xvf busybox-1.34.1.tar.bz2 -C/usr/local/src/
3.进入源码目录
进入解压后的源码目录,例如:
cd /usr/local/src/busybox-1.34.1/
4.配置编译选项
运行以下进行配置:
make menuconfig
这会打开一个图形化的配置界面,我们可以根据需要选择需要的功能和工具。如果你不想使用图形化界面,也可以使用以下进行配置:
make defconfig
这会使用默认配置文件生成一个.config文件。
5.编译Busybox
运行以下进行编译:
make
编译完成后,我们可以在当前目录下找到一个名为busybox的可执行文件。
6.安装Busybox
运行以下命令进行安装:
make install
这会将busybox可执行文件和相关的链接库和复制到指定目录。例如:
make CONFIG_PREFIX=/usr/local/busybox install
这会将busybox安装到/usr/local/busybox目录下。
7.配置环境变量
为了方便使用Busyboxlinux桌面,我们需要将其添加到环境变量中。在/etc/profile文件中添加以下内容:
export PATH=$PATH:/usr/local/busybox/bin
然后运行以下命令使配置生效:
source /etc/profile
8.测试Busybox
现在linux 安装 busybox,我们可以测试Busybox是否正常工作了。运行以下命令:
busybox ls /
这会列出根目录下的所有文件和目录。
9.总结
通过以上步骤,我们成功地在Linux系统中安装了Busyboxlinux 安装 busybox,并且可以方便地使用其中的工具和功能。如果你在使用过程中遇到了问题linux命令,可以参考Busybox官网上的文档或者社区论坛进行交流和求助。
本文原创地址://gulass.cn/rhzqrslxtzaz.html编辑:刘遄,审核员:暂无